7

次の意味は何ですか?

Class.Function(variable := 1 + 1)

この演算子は何と呼ばれ、何をしますか?

4

3 に答える 3

11

以前のものを割り当てずに、オプションの変数を割り当てるために使用されます。

sub test(optional a as string = "", optional b as string = "")
   msgbox(a & b)
end sub

あなたは今できる

test(b:= "blaat")
'in stead of
test("", "blaat")
于 2008-10-15T14:29:55.947 に答える
0

VB.NET は、メソッド呼び出しの名前付き (オプション) パラメーターに対してこの構文をサポートしています。Class.Functionこの特定の構文は、そのパラメーターvariableが 2 (1 + 1) に設定されることを通知します。

于 2008-10-15T14:32:40.280 に答える
0

オプションのパラメーター「変数」に値 2 を割り当てます。

于 2008-10-15T14:22:03.593 に答える